Lake Compounce [opens Phantom Fall Fest](https://www.lakecompounce.com/discover-the-park/events-shows/phantom-fall-fest/?ref=theamericanquorum.com) on Saturday, September 19, pairing family activities during the afternoon with five haunted houses and two scare zones after 6 p.m. The event runs on select weekend dates through November 1, and the same admission covers both portions of the day.

The park’s [official event guide](https://www.lakecompounce.com/discover-the-park/events-shows/phantom-fall-fest/?ref=theamericanquorum.com) lists Saturday hours of 1 to 10 p.m. and Sunday hours of 1 to 8 p.m. Families who want the gentler version should arrive early: daytime programming includes the new Candy Corn Country trick-or-treat trail, Spookley the Square Pumpkin appearances and a new K-pop-inspired Ghoul Girls show. The park explicitly moves into its scare program at 6 p.m.

At night, the [haunt lineup](https://www.lakecompounce.com/discover-the-park/events-shows/phantom-fall-fest/attractions/?ref=theamericanquorum.com) consists of Project Nightmare, mAlice in Wonderland 3D, Bloodcraft, MediEvil and Malignant: Overgrown Evil. Sawmill Slashers and The Atomic Prom are the two scare zones. Lake Compounce also advertises more than 20 operating rides and attractions, including night rides on Boulder Dash and Phobia Phear Coaster, although ride availability can change.

Lake Compounce is advertising a [limited online ticket](https://www.lakecompounce.com/discover-the-park/events-shows/phantom-fall-fest/?ref=theamericanquorum.com) for $24.99, while its date-selected single-day ticket is listed from $32.99\. Both include all-day park access, the five houses and scare zones; children age 3 and younger enter free. The operator notes that some activities may cost extra. Admission is also included for 2026 and 2027 Platinum, Gold and Silver passholders.

The most consequential planning rule applies to teenagers. Under the park’s [chaperone policy](https://www.lakecompounce.com/plan-your-visit/park-rules/?ref=theamericanquorum.com), every guest age 17 or younger must enter and remain with an adult age 21 or older. One chaperone may supervise no more than four minors and must show government-issued photo identification. The event guide also says bags larger than 8 by 5 by 2 inches are prohibited, except bags needed for childcare or medical purposes.

Tickets include a [weather guarantee](https://www.lakecompounce.com/plan-your-visit/park-rules/?ref=theamericanquorum.com): if the park closes because of inclement weather, guests are offered a return ticket. The broader park policy says weather closures do not produce cash refunds, so visitors facing a poor forecast should understand that distinction before buying.
